this message board is GREAT! Although I have 15 years experience in the lending business, I am new to the mobile notary document signing side of the business. I was wondering if anyone could give me some tips and SS's to sign up with that are reliable and pay within a reasobale time frame. Also, how do you get signings from title companies, escrow companies and major lenders...do they come from signing services or do you just contact them directly? Any info would be appreciated! The best agency I've worked with is First American Signature Services. You can sign up with them at www.signtrack.com. They usually pay within 3 weeks following a signing. Good people to work with.

FASS are nice people to work with, but cheap. When I went up to $65 for SS signings, they stopped using me. God knows what they'd do to me at my current rates; probably sic the dogs on me.
